From 1f0695ba4714d6ffa8275f3a3e35ae77367de449 Mon Sep 17 00:00:00 2001 From: Peter Steinberger Date: Sun, 22 Feb 2026 07:50:56 +0000 Subject: [PATCH] test(core): use lightweight clears in update, child adapter, and copilot token setup --- src/gateway/server-methods/update.test.ts | 4 ++-- src/process/supervisor/adapters/child.test.ts | 4 ++-- src/providers/github-copilot-token.test.ts | 4 ++-- 3 files changed, 6 insertions(+), 6 deletions(-) diff --git a/src/gateway/server-methods/update.test.ts b/src/gateway/server-methods/update.test.ts index 93dbe59342e..2f610462d4f 100644 --- a/src/gateway/server-methods/update.test.ts +++ b/src/gateway/server-methods/update.test.ts @@ -77,14 +77,14 @@ vi.mock("./validation.js", () => ({ beforeEach(() => { capturedPayload = undefined; - runGatewayUpdateMock.mockReset(); + runGatewayUpdateMock.mockClear(); runGatewayUpdateMock.mockResolvedValue({ status: "ok", mode: "npm", steps: [], durationMs: 100, }); - scheduleGatewaySigusr1RestartMock.mockReset(); + scheduleGatewaySigusr1RestartMock.mockClear(); scheduleGatewaySigusr1RestartMock.mockReturnValue({ scheduled: true }); }); diff --git a/src/process/supervisor/adapters/child.test.ts b/src/process/supervisor/adapters/child.test.ts index d1ac79975e0..780b32f4b04 100644 --- a/src/process/supervisor/adapters/child.test.ts +++ b/src/process/supervisor/adapters/child.test.ts @@ -54,8 +54,8 @@ describe("createChildAdapter", () => { }); beforeEach(() => { - spawnWithFallbackMock.mockReset(); - killProcessTreeMock.mockReset(); + spawnWithFallbackMock.mockClear(); + killProcessTreeMock.mockClear(); }); it("uses process-tree kill for default SIGKILL", async () => { diff --git a/src/providers/github-copilot-token.test.ts b/src/providers/github-copilot-token.test.ts index 39bce37d65c..4f7664364a0 100644 --- a/src/providers/github-copilot-token.test.ts +++ b/src/providers/github-copilot-token.test.ts @@ -10,8 +10,8 @@ describe("github-copilot token", () => { const cachePath = "/tmp/openclaw-state/credentials/github-copilot.token.json"; beforeEach(() => { - loadJsonFile.mockReset(); - saveJsonFile.mockReset(); + loadJsonFile.mockClear(); + saveJsonFile.mockClear(); }); it("derives baseUrl from token", async () => {